iTunes 8, iPhone 2.1 both due on Tuesday?

09/06, 7:10pm

iTunes 8, iPhone 2.1 soon?

Apple's special iPod event on September 9th should see the release of two anticipated software updates, a report claims. One anonymous source "close to the situation" is cited as saying that iTunes 8, frequently expected to launch on the 9th, is indeed scheduled to go online at that date. It is rumored to bring with it a number of changes, such as the "Genius" recommendation feature, a grid view, and HD-quality TV episodes through the iTunes Store.

MS readying cross-device Zune service?

09/06, 10:20am

MS Zune Service Job Post

Microsoft is finally hoping to unify its Zune Marketplace and services with other devices, the company reveals in a recent job posting for a Software Development Engineer. The firm hopes to develop a new, "unified entertainment service" that would work on not just the company's music player and PCs but also on Windows Mobile devices and the Xbox console lineup as well. At present, Microsoft's storefronts are balkanized and don't allow Xbox Video Marketplace content to be transferred outside of the game system, while protected Zune Marketplace content refuses to play on the Xbox even when the player is directly connected.
